Output 01f16c8c73e9d79187f1983c66075a4bbf426a871465a6ab4c7912f3031ee4bb:2

value
17863322116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43dccd26e487faef5fb851f3bd0b071a5390e097 OP_EQUAL
address
37sqhwkmYima7nqsjdgTGKxUtzyGjAjGNL
transaction
01f16c8c73e9d79187f1983c66075a4bbf426a871465a6ab4c7912f3031ee4bb
spent
true